Tahakopa Beach, located near Curio Bay in Otago, New Zealand, is a captivating coastal destination renowned for its natural beauty and serene atmosphere. The beach offers visitors stunning views of rugged shorelines and is famed for its rich marine biodiversity, including fossil forests visible offshore.
